  • Role Defining

It’s all about filling up vacancies. For it, smart recruiters identify the job role. It helps them in determining the type of candidate the company requires.

By coordinating and communicating with the company, they prepare a detailed job description. They specify the role, covering detailed role responsibilities, objectives, required skills and qualifications. Some candidates want to identify the department the role fall under, the hierarchy of command, the salary package and inclusive perks or benefits on that job offer. So, they collect all of these details from the company.

The aim of this work is to draw the start-to-finish information on job requirements and find out the best ways to attract relevant applicants.

  • Screening Candidates

Once there are sufficient applications, the screening begins. This is to identify the most suitable ones from the pool of candidates. The successful applicants are aligned for a face-to-face round.

For screening, most of the recruiters follow a standard process. It is to filter applications of the most relevant skills, qualifications and experience. This task is digitally enabled by integrating applicant tracking systems. The software does the entire filtering as per fed criteria in the database.

Drafting a Job Offer

Once the list of successful candidates is there, a letter is prepared. It is called an offer letter. It shows start date, salary and additional contractual obligations between an employer and employees.

Before it, the negotiation may also take place. It is for the salary package. The recruitment consultants may act an intermediary here. They may negotiate terms and conditions on behalf of the candidate or the company. 

Once the terms are agreed, the letter is sent to candidates for signing it. This is how the contract of employment starts off.
